Flour Mill Lofts

2000 Little Raven Street Denver, CO 80202

The iconic Flour Mill Lofts is a historically recognized landmark and was originally built in 1920 to store and process Colorado’s bumper wheat crops. The building served as a flour mill for four decades before it was abandoned. In 1998 it was converted into 17 lofts. In 2000, 30 more lofts were added to the building for a total of 47 homes. Located directly on Cuernavaca Park, residents enjoy unobstructed mountain views.
